The UC2526AQ from Texas Instruments is a sophisticated and versatile Regulating Pulse Width Modulator (PWM) designed to cater to a wide range of power supply and motor control applications. This integrated circuit is engineered to offer precise control over output voltage and current by adjusting the duty cycle of the PWM signal in response to the demands of the load.
Key Features
- Adjustable Output Control: The UC2526AQ allows for fine-tuning of the duty cycle, enabling users to regulate the output with high precision.
- Wide Operating Range: This PWM controller operates over a broad voltage range, making it suitable for various applications from low-voltage logic circuits to high-power drives.
- Dual Output Drivers: It features dual alternating outputs, which are particularly useful for push-pull and bridge configurations.
- Programmable Dead-Time: Users can set the dead-time between the outputs to prevent cross-conduction in power devices.
- Under-Voltage Lockout: This safety feature ensures that the PWM controller remains off until the supply voltage reaches a safe operating level.

Technical Specifications
- Supply Voltage: Up to 40V
- Operating Frequency: Up to 500kHz
- Temperature Range: -40°C to +85°C
- Package: 16-pin plastic DIP (Dual In-line Package)
